* DualBoss: This is quite prominent throughout the mod.
** Chapter 1's main focus is fighting Pico and Darnell in unison, though the tides are turned [[spoiler:once it's exaggerated on Evil Boyfriend's side as Evil Girlfriend and Evil Nene arrive]].
** Chapter 3, naturally, has Skid and Evil Pump fought together.
** Chapter 4 inverts this from "Hotwire" onwards, with both Evil Girlfriend and Evil Nene fighting Mommy Mearest.
** Chapter 5 introduces another one during "Tag Team", [[spoiler:when Mommy Mearest shows up against Sergeant John Captain]].
